SMC introduces CUBE pneumatic manifold
June 18, 2007 - Indianapolis, IN – SMC released its Series VV061 CUBE manifold which comes with 6mm width 3-port valves, which can be used to operate small bore cylinders or as a pilot valve to operate air operated valves. The new concept, CUBE Manifold combines Valve, Printed Circuit Board, Base and Fittings as one compact CUBE structured unit for space saving and easy maintenance.

The VV061 manifold is ideal for use in various applications including analytical devices, medical equipment, electronic and semiconductor equipment.

With two voltage options of 24V DC and 12V DC, the 6mm width valve Series V060, consumes 0.55W in standard configuration and 0.23W with power saving circuit and has a response time of 10 ms.

The CUBE manifold is available in 4 and 8 station configuration. The manifold comes with two types of pipe connections, with barb fitting to accept 4mm OD tubing and with 2mm one touch fitting. The manifold offers ease of maintenance by leaving the piping plate with tubing on the machine.

The valve is available with two optional seal material FKM and HNBR and the whole manifold complies with RoHS, CE, UL and CSA standards.

The standard valve has a Cv of 0.004 (0-100 psi) and 0.008 in low pressure version suitable from vacuum to 44 psi pressure. The CUBE manifold is available with 300mm, 600mm, and 1000mm connector cable.

SMC Corporation also manufactures actuators, airline and air preparation equipment, high-purity products, vacuum ejectors, instrumentation, and a host of fittings, tubing and accessories applicable to the machine tool, general machinery and automation industry.

With their online product specification tool called E-Tech, customers can specify products, validate part numbers, use sizing calculators and download native CAD files to help select suitable products, and verify selection. Subsidiaries and joint ventures of SMC Corporation have been established in 38 countries, with sales having grown to a 20% share of the world market, earning it the acclaimed “Global 500” industry rating. SMC has a total of 14 production facilities, 3 of which are in North America –Indianapolis, IN, Los Angeles, CA. and Mississauga, Ontario.
